<< trench coats trench warfare >>

trench mortar Meaning in Tamil ( trench mortar வார்த்தையின் தமிழ் அர்த்தம்)



Noun:

அகழி மோட்டார்,



Synonyms:

high-angle gun, mortar, howitzer,



Antonyms:

uncover, natural object, unfasten, unbind,

trench mortar's Meaning in Other Sites